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Начинающим";
Текущий архив: 2007.04.29;
Скачать: [xml.tar.bz2];

Вниз

OraStoredProc не видит параметры в RunTime   Найти похожие ветки 

 
Sonia ©   (2007-04-11 10:33) [0]

Есть строка
OraFind_name.ParamByName("SELNAME").Value:=Edit1.Text+"%";

На ней выскакивает ошибка, пишет EDatatbaseError (не найден параметр), проверяю через watch количество параметров, а оно равно 0.
Что подскажите?


 
Reindeer Moss Eater ©   (2007-04-11 10:38) [1]

Не повезло тебе.


 
Sonia ©   (2007-04-11 10:49) [2]

Это все? больше вариантов нет? Скажите хотя бы от чего это зависит?


 
Reindeer Moss Eater ©   (2007-04-11 10:56) [3]

Что "это"?


 
Плохиш ©   (2007-04-11 11:11) [4]


> Sonia ©   (11.04.07 10:49) [2]
> Это все? больше вариантов нет? Скажите хотя бы от чего это
> зависит?

Сначала нужно присвоит свойству SQL необходимый запрос с параметрами и только после этого обращаться к параметрам. И никак не наоборот...


 
Sonia ©   (2007-04-11 11:21) [5]


> Сначала нужно присвоит свойству SQL необходимый запрос с
> параметрами и только после этого обращаться к параметрам.
>  И никак не наоборот...

Присвоен в Design Time, там же параметры видит....а в Run Time...


 
Reindeer Moss Eater ©   (2007-04-11 11:23) [6]

Не повезло тебе.


 
Sonia ©   (2007-04-11 11:28) [7]


> Не повезло тебе.

Че ты все заладил не повезло? Что же мне теперь повесится?


 
Sonia ©   (2007-04-11 11:40) [8]

Ладно, почему так происходит я нашла:

procedure TForm1.OraSession1AfterConnect(Sender: TObject);
begin
 OraStoredproc1.StoredProcName := OraSession1.Username + ".CREATE_FORM";
 OraFind_name.StoredProcName := Orasession1.Username + ".FIND_LONG_NAME_CYR";
 oraFind_DME.StoredProcName := Orasession1.Username + ".FIND_DME";
end;

Вопрос теперь в следующем, как сделать так, чтобы orastoredproc искала хранимые процедуры под логином,указанным в username?


 
Reindeer Moss Eater ©   (2007-04-11 11:42) [9]

Она их там будет искать даже если не указывать юзернейм
Вот это лишнее:
OraSession1.Username + ".CREATE_FORM";


 
Sonia ©   (2007-04-11 12:04) [10]

Неа:( В том то и дело, что написала так, потому что не находит:(


 
Reindeer Moss Eater ©   (2007-04-11 12:20) [11]

Неа:(
Не неа, а даа.

Не находит потому, что их там нет.



Страницы: 1 вся ветка

Форум: "Начинающим";
Текущий архив: 2007.04.29;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.46 MB
Время: 0.046 c
2-1176110871
Steep
2007-04-09 13:27
2007.04.29
Размер формы


2-1176264106
pirate
2007-04-11 08:01
2007.04.29
Двунаправленные списки


15-1175778266
{RASkov}
2007-04-05 17:04
2007.04.29
Окно редактора


3-1170831533
Ламерок
2007-02-07 09:58
2007.04.29
Как вставить картинку в таблицу базы данных?


2-1176358330
vitv
2007-04-12 10:12
2007.04.29
Прорисовка CheckBox в DbGrid





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ский